Why Drainage Matters for Pool Surrounds

Standing water is a common issue around pools, leading to slip hazards, algae growth, and long-term surface damage. By investing in a permeable resin-bound system, you gain peace of mind—knowing water quickly drains away, surfaces dry faster, and maintenance is significantly reduced. This lowers the risk of accidents and keeps your pool area inviting all year round.

Maintenance and Aftercare for Poolside Permeable Flooring

Maintaining your new resin-bound surface is straightforward—thanks to their robust chemistry and drainage performance. Periodic brushing and occasional rinsing ensures that your poolside remains free of debris or organic buildup. When using solutions like “Polirock” Polyurethane Binder or “Trasparente” Epoxy Binder, expect surfaces to retain their vibrant appearance, resisting stains from pool chemicals and the effects of sunlight.

If you do notice discolouration or wear, most areas can be easily repaired by cleaning and applying an extra resin layer or topping up stones as needed.

What is a permeable floor and why use it near a pool?

A permeable floor allows water to drain through the surface, reducing standing water and making the area less slippery. This improves safety and lowers the risk of pooling or flooding, making it ideal for pool perimeters.

Which resin should I use with white stones by my pool?

Choose a polyurethane binder like "Polirock" for white or light stones. It will provide a clear, non-yellowing bond and maintain the stone’s bright appearance even with constant sun and moisture.

How do I clean and maintain my permeable poolside floor?

Regular sweeping and rinsing are usually sufficient. If needed, occasional use of low-pressure water spray will help maintain surface cleanliness without disturbing the aggregate.
